The Living Legacy of Suzhou Garden Windows
Suzhou, often called the Venice of the East, contains some of China's most celebrated classical gardens. The Suzhou gardens, many dating back to the eleventh century, represent a sophisticated philosophy of space, light, and natural beauty. Among the most distinctive architectural elements in these spaces are the perforated windows, known in Chinese as "lou chuang," which serve both practical and poetic purposes.
Perforated windows create frames within frames, dividing visual space into carefully composed segments while allowing light and air to pass through. Each geometric pattern carries meaning. Circles suggest the moon. Hexagons evoke honeycomb and natural harmony. Interlocking designs speak to the interconnectedness of all things. Walking through a Suzhou garden, one encounters these windows as punctuation marks in a three-dimensional poem, each one inviting the viewer to pause and perceive the landscape from a new perspective.

Material Science Meets Ancient Aesthetics
Beautiful design concepts often falter when they encounter the demands of physical production. The journey from inspiration to manufactured reality requires solving countless technical challenges, and the Inkslab development team faced a particularly interesting set of problems. How do you create a product that evokes the warmth and texture of traditional materials while meeting the durability requirements of a daily-use technology device?
The answer emerged through careful material selection and advanced surface treatment processes. The panel employs skin-friendly paint combined with anodizing techniques that produce a simple, elegant appearance while creating a surface texture that feels premium to the touch. The paint and anodizing combination achieves something often elusive in consumer electronics. The Inkslab actually becomes more pleasant to interact with over time rather than showing wear that diminishes the experience.
The anodizing process deserves particular attention. Anodizing creates an oxide layer on the surface that significantly enhances wear resistance and corrosion resistance. For a product that will be touched thousands of times throughout the panel's lifespan, durability matters enormously. The surface maintains the refined appearance and tactile quality through years of daily use.
HDL Automation extended the premium material philosophy to offer multiple color and material options, allowing the Inkslab to integrate seamlessly into diverse interior design contexts. The customization capability reflects an understanding that smart home technology should enhance living spaces rather than impose a single aesthetic upon them. A panel destined for a minimalist Scandinavian-inspired apartment can look entirely different from one installed in a home decorated with traditional Chinese furniture, yet both maintain the core design language and functional excellence of the series.
The dimensions themselves (86 millimeters by 86 millimeters by 10 millimeters) represent careful consideration of installation contexts. The compact form factor allows the panel to replace standard switches without requiring major modifications to existing electrical infrastructure, reducing the complexity of upgrading a home to smart technology.
Intelligent Illumination and Presence Awareness
Beyond the visual design, the Inkslab incorporates sophisticated technology that enhances both usability and energy efficiency. The LED backlighting system exemplifies the integration of intelligence with aesthetics. Rather than maintaining a constant brightness level, the panel dynamically adjusts illumination based on ambient environmental light conditions.
The adaptive behavior means the panel remains visible and readable in bright daylight while automatically dimming to a gentle glow in evening conditions. The content displayed on the panel stays clear and accessible regardless of lighting circumstances, eliminating the common frustration of controls that become either invisible in dim light or uncomfortably glaring in darkness.
The built-in proximity sensor adds another layer of intelligent behavior. When someone approaches the panel, the LED backlights activate. When no one is present, the backlights switch off automatically. The proximity-sensing interaction pattern delivers meaningful energy savings over time while also extending the operational lifespan of the lighting components. The panel essentially wakes up when needed and rests when not required.

AI Scene Capture and the Orchestration of Daily Life
The Inkslab supports AI scene capture functionality, a capability that transforms how residents interact with their living environments. Scene capture allows users to define and save complete home configurations that can be activated with a single touch or voice command. Imagine pressing one button and having your lighting adjust, your curtains draw, your music begin playing, and your climate control shift to your preferred settings. All adjustments happen simultaneously without requiring individual changes to each system.
Scene orchestration capability addresses a real complexity that has emerged as homes incorporate more smart devices. Managing each device individually becomes increasingly cumbersome as the number of connected systems grows. Scene-based control cuts through device management complexity by allowing users to think in terms of activities and moods rather than individual device states.
Morning routine might trigger bright energizing light, open curtains, and a climate setting appropriate for getting ready for work. Evening relaxation could dim lights to a warm amber, close curtains for privacy, and create a cozy atmosphere. The same physical space transforms to support different activities throughout the day, with the Inkslab serving as the conductor of the environmental symphony.
The intelligent control extends beyond simple scene playback. The knob and button arrangements on the panel enable precise adjustment of individual parameters when fine-tuning is desired. The balance between one-touch simplicity and granular control reflects mature product thinking. Users can operate at whatever level of detail suits their current needs, from broad scene selection to specific device adjustment.
